Understanding the Role of Rinsing in Multi Tank Systems

Rinsing is one of the most important steps in a multi tank pretreatment process. It removes residues, loose contaminants and chemical carryover from earlier stages. When rinsing is done correctly, the metal surface becomes clean, stable and ready for the next stage of treatment. This is essential for industries that want consistent coating adhesion and clean, defect free surfaces.


The 9 Tank Process: A Complete Approach to Cleaning and Rinsing

The 9 Tank Process is an extended version of the traditional pretreatment system. It uses multiple cleaning, rinsing and conditioning stages to help ensure that the metal surface is completely prepared. Each tank has a defined purpose, allowing the process to remove oil, rust, contamination and residual chemicals in a structured and controlled manner. By managing the rinsing parameters effectively, this system helps create a cleaner and more reliable surface for powder coating.
